How to Make Underwater Cameras

Would you like to take pictures underwater? You can purchase disposable cameras that are sold with waterproof cases or you can make your own waterproof casing for your own camera. Whether you have a digital camera or a 35mm, with a zoom lens or without, you can create a casing to protect it from moisture. These instructions will show you how to waterproof your camera using household items.

Things You'll Need

  • 2 non-lubricated condoms
  • Scissors
  • Desiccant package
  • Paper towel roll
  • Super glue

Instructions

    • 1

      Hold the paper towel roll against the side of your camera's lens. On the paper towel roll, mark the length of the lens when completely extended. Cut the roll so that it can be placed over the lens, creating a protective casing. Place this over the camera's lens.

    • 2

      Stretch one condom carefully over the camera. Insert the desiccant package to ensure that moisture will be absorbed. Tie the end of the condom, as you would tie a balloon.

    • 3

      Apply super glue to the knot. This will guarantee no water or air will seep in through the knot.

    • 4

      Place the second condom over the camera. This time, insert the camera into the condom with the knot to the inside of the condom. Tie a knot as you did before. There should be two knots on both sides of the camera, however, one of the knots will be on the inside of the second condom.

    • 5

      Apply super glue to the second knot to ensure your camera is watertight. You can now take pictures with your own camera underwater.
